Assistant Director and Early Childhood Teacher
HGL ART - New York, NY
HGL ART , an innovative preschool in New York, NY, that integrates art and language immersion for children ages 2-5, seeks a creative and enthusiastic individual to join our team as a Part-Time/Full-Time Assistant Director and Early Childhood Teacher . This unique position offers the opportunity to support the administrative functions of our preschool while also directly engaging with young children to age-appropriate learning experiences. The ideal candidate will possess a passion for early childhood education, strong organizational and communication skills, a love for fostering creativity in young learners, and hold the required New York State Early Childhood Certification.
Responsibilities:
Assistant Director (Approximately 40% of Responsibilities):
- Assist the Director in the day-to-day operations of the preschool, ensuring a smooth and efficient learning environment.
- Support with administrative tasks, including managing student records, communicating with parents, and coordinating schedules.
- Help to maintain a safe, clean, and organized school environment.
- Collaborate with the Director and teaching staff on program development and implementation.
- Assist with special events and activities, such parent gatherings.
- Ensure compliance with all relevant regulations and licensing requirements.
Early Childhood Instructor (Approximately 60% of Responsibilities):
- Develop and implement engaging and age-appropriate activities for children ages 2-5, fostering their creativity, fine motor skills, and language development.
- Lead small group and individual instruction, providing guidance and encouragement to young learners.
- Integrate art activities with other areas of the curriculum, such as language immersion, literacy, and math.
- Create a positive and supportive classroom environment where children feel safe to explore and express themselves.
- Observe and document children's progress, providing feedback to parents as needed.
- Maintain a well-stocked and organized art studio, ensuring the availability of materials and supplies.
Qualifications:
- Associate's degree in Early Childhood Education or a related field (Bachelor's degree preferred).
- New York State Teacher Certification in Early Childhood Education (Birth - Grade 2) required.
- Experience working with young children in a preschool or childcare setting.
- Excellent communication, interpersonal, and organizational skills.
- Ability to work collaboratively with other teachers and staff.
- Knowledge of child development principles and best practices in early childhood education.
- Proficiency in basic computer skills and relevant software applications.
- Must be able to pass a background check and meet all licensing requirements.
Preferred Qualifications:
- Experience with language immersion programs.
- Familiarity with Reggio Emilia or other child-centered approaches to learning.
- Certification in CPR and First Aid.
